Comprehending Bespoke Window Fitting
Bespoke window fitting describes tailor-made windows designed specifically to match a house owner's distinct requirements. Unlike off-the-shelf windows, bespoke alternatives can be crafted in various designs, materials, and completes to align with personal tastes and architectural styles. Whether for a new build or a renovation task, bespoke window fitters work closely with clients to guarantee the end product provides both visual fulfillment and functionality.

Kinds Of Bespoke Windows
With an array of alternatives readily available, bespoke window fitters can develop windows that complement your home's design. Here are a few popular types:
Casement Windows
- Hinged at the side, these windows open outward to supply exceptional ventilation.
Sash Windows
- A classic choice, these windows have sliding sashes that can include a touch of beauty to any property.
Tilt and Turn Windows
- These flexible windows can either open inwards or tilt, making them simple to tidy and practical for smaller spaces.
Bay and Bow Windows
- These extend beyond the exterior wall, creating additional area and enhancing the outside view.
Skylights
- Ideal for lofts or rooms with limited wall area, skylights enable natural light to flood in from above.
Custom Shapes
- Bespoke fitters can develop windows in special shapes such as arches or circles, tailored to particular architectural themes.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How long does it require to install bespoke windows?
The installation timeframe depends upon various factors, including the variety of windows, the complexity of the design, and the fitters' availability. Typically, bespoke window installation can take anywhere from a couple of days to a couple of weeks.
2. Are bespoke windows more pricey than basic alternatives?
Bespoke windows tend to be more expensive than basic off-the-shelf alternatives due to the custom workmanship and materials included. Nevertheless, the investment can be worthwhile offered the special features and possible energy savings.
3. What materials are best for bespoke windows?
The very best product depends upon individual preferences and requirements. Timber provides classic charm and insulation, while aluminum provides a modern appearance with durability. uPVC is a cost-effective option known for its low maintenance and energy effectiveness.
4. Can bespoke windows improve home security?
Yes, bespoke windows can boost security by utilizing reinforced glass and robust locking systems customized to the specific window design.
